From b727ffde2b4ffe8b979927d6dc9f056eb916a8b8 Mon Sep 17 00:00:00 2001 From: peijiankang Date: Tue, 30 Jan 2024 09:43:39 +0800 Subject: [PATCH] CVE-2023-6112 --- .../content/browser/loader/navigation_url_loader_impl.cc |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/3rdparty/chromium/content/browser/loader/navigation_url_loader_impl.cc b/src/3rdparty/chromium/content/browser/loader/navigation_url_loader_impl.cc index f54cfd9a6..41c78e2fe 100644 --- a/src/3rdparty/chromium/content/browser/loader/navigation_url_loader_impl.cc +++ b/src/3rdparty/chromium/content/browser/loader/navigation_url_loader_impl.cc @@ -560,10 +560,10 @@ void NavigationURLLoaderImpl::MaybeStartLoader( next_interceptor->MaybeCreateLoader( *resource_request_, browser_context_, base::BindOnce(&NavigationURLLoaderImpl::MaybeStartLoader, - base::Unretained(this), next_interceptor), + weak_factory_.GetWeakPtr(), next_interceptor), base::BindOnce( &NavigationURLLoaderImpl::FallbackToNonInterceptedRequest, - base::Unretained(this))); + weak_factory_.GetWeakPtr())); return; } -- 2.41.0